The Mac uses a central repository called the Keychain to store passwords, certificates, and even secure notes. Most applications can utilize the Keychain, storing and retrieving passwords transparently. If you ever forget a password, you can always search for it using the Keychain Access utility on your Mac to recover it. Very handy.
